Deputy Director: Water Services Institutions Performance Regulation
A Bachelor’s Degree in Water / Natural Science, Engineering (Civil / Electrical), Environmental or relevant qualification at NQF level 7. Five (5) years’ experience in Water Sector Management. The disclosure of a valid unexpired driver’s license.
Duties
Provide operational plan to ensure monitoring and compliance of water services institutions (IPAP). Construct operational plan for water service institutions compliance monitoring. Advises management on policies and strategies relevant to water services institutions performance monitoring Develop local monitoring strategies and standards.
Implementation of norma and standards. Coordinate regulation of municipal water use efficiency (No Drop) in the provincial operational area. Manage water services institutions performance compliance monitoring programme. Analyze routine monitoring reports. Draft provincial water services institutions performance compliance monitoring report. Develop remedial action plans to address water loss. Implementation of remedial action plans.
Lead monitoring of municipal water and sanitation tariffs. Evaluation of municipal water and sanitation tariffs against prescribed tariff methodology. Mediate in application of tariffs to ensure tariffs are equitably applied. Escalate noncompliance with tariff implementation. Unit management. Performance management. Training and development. Discipline management. Resource allocation Routine reports.
